Yard Waste Season Resumes Monday, March 3rd, 2025


  • Yard debris can be placed on the curbside up to 2 days prior to pick-up.
  • Use a container marked “Yard Waste” or paper lawn bags.
  • Yard waste does not include materials from tree removal, land clearing, or development activities (i.e.- hired landscaping contractors).

Scoop The Poop & Leash Your Pets


Attention Ashburn Village Residents:


Over the last few weeks, our inspectors have observed an increase in improperly disposed animal waste bags on curbs, front steps, and a bush on the common area near Courtland Drive and the entrance of Falmouth Court. This ongoing issue, first noted in 2023, is unacceptable.


Please be mindful and take action:


  1. Dispose of animal waste bags properly at nearby waste stations.
  2. Ensure common areas and your neighbors' properties are respected.


Properly discarding animal waste is vital for our environment, as it prevents harmful toxins from entering water bodies and much more. Let's work together to keep our community clean and safe.


In addition, Ashburn Village Community Association follows the Code of Ordinances, Chapter 612.19 Dog waste.


Loudoun County Leash Law

Also, all dogs are required to be leashed unless they are on the owner’s property, or are in a designated space (fenced dog park). For more information about Loudoun’s animal related laws, please refer to the Loudoun County Code of Ordinances, Chapter 612.13 under Running At Large.

Upcoming Annual Property Reviews!


As outlined in our association documents and rules and regulations, the Covenants Inspectors will begin their annual inspections for 2025 in early March. These lot-by-lot reviews help ensure compliance with community rules and regulations. The inspectors are responsible for educating residents and enforcing the rules. Click HERE for more information. Our goal is to maintain property values and community aesthetics, not to issue fines.


During the inspections, the inspectors will review the front, back, and sides of each property, walking the perimeter. Please note that gates will not be opened; however, inspectors may need to walk around or near your backyard due to shrubs, trees, and bushes. Our inspectors, Lydia and Addy, can be identified by their Ashburn Village Community Association badges and shirts, and they drive a white Ford Fiesta with the Ashburn Village logo on the doors.
